Job Description SummaryGE Aerospace is offering the opportunity to work with the latest technologies and applications, specializing in aircraft engine design and analysis, in a technology base.Turkey Technology Center (TTC) in Kartal/ İstanbul is one of GE Aerospaces nine engineering centers throughout the world, supporting aviation-related R&D and innovation projects that expand with new investments.

This position is for an individual contributor who will be responsible for the new-make manufacture of structures and combustors structural parts across GE Aviations commercial engine lines and AEO. The role will involve solving manufacturing and producibility challenges while driving excellence through engineering and demonstrating leadership characteristics.
